11 Item found

In Stock
In Stock

Delivery time on request
Delivery time on request

Delivery time on request
Delivery time on request

Content: 1 meter (€33,026.13* / 81 meter)
Delivery time on request
Delivery time on request

Delivery time on request
Delivery time on request

Delivery time on request
Delivery time on request

Ready for dispatch in approx. 7 business days

Delivery time on request
Delivery time on request

Delivery time on request
Delivery time on request

In Stock
In Stock

Content: 1 meter (€60,267.85* / 127 meter)
Delivery time on request
Delivery time on request